The 2015 Ford F-150 wasn’t just another redesign; it was a revolution. Ford engineers made the unprecedented move of constructing the truck’s body almost entirely from high-strength, military-grade aluminum alloy, bolted to a high-strength steel frame. This bold decision resulted in a weight reduction of up to 700 pounds compared to the previous generation, leading to improved fuel economy, increased towing and payload capacities, and enhanced acceleration and braking.

Beyond the groundbreaking material science, the 2015 F-150 also introduced a refreshed exterior design, a more refined and spacious interior, and a host of new technology and safety features. This combination of innovation, capability, and efficiency makes the 2015 F-150 a highly sought-after model in the used truck market, offering significant value for its price.

Powering Your Purpose: Engine Options and Performance

One of the strengths of the 2015 F-150 lies in its diverse range of powerful and efficient engine options, catering to various needs and preferences. When considering a 2015 Ford F-150 for sale, understanding these powertrains is crucial:

  • 3.5L Ti-VCT V6: The standard engine, offering a good balance of power (283 hp, 255 lb-ft torque) and fuel efficiency. It’s suitable for light-duty hauling and everyday driving.
  • 2.7L EcoBoost V6: A groundbreaking engine for its size, delivering impressive power (325 hp, 375 lb-ft torque) and excellent fuel economy (up to 22 MPG combined). This twin-turbocharged engine offers surprising capability for its displacement, making it a popular choice.
  • 3.5L EcoBoost V6: The workhorse for serious towing and hauling (365 hp, 420 lb-ft torque). This twin-turbo V6 provides V8-like power with better fuel efficiency than traditional V8s, capable of towing up to 12,200 pounds when properly equipped.

  • 5.0L Ti-VCT V8: The traditional choice for many truck buyers, offering robust power (385 hp, 387 lb-ft torque) and a classic V8 rumble. It’s a reliable option for heavy-duty work and those who prefer a naturally aspirated engine.

All engines are paired with a capable six-speed automatic transmission, delivering smooth shifts and optimizing power delivery.

Tailoring Your Truck: Trim Levels and Key Features

The 2015 F-150 was available in a wide array of trim levels, each offering a distinct set of features, comfort levels, and aesthetic touches. This variety ensures there’s a 2015 F-150 for sale to match nearly any budget and desire:

  • XL: The workhorse trim, offering basic necessities like vinyl flooring, manual windows/locks (though power options were available), and a standard AM/FM radio. Ideal for fleet use or those needing a no-frills work truck.
  • XLT: A significant step up, adding chrome exterior accents, power windows/locks, cruise control, Ford’s MyKey system, and the available SYNC infotainment system. This is often considered the sweet spot for many buyers, offering a good balance of features and affordability.
  • Lariat: Introduces more luxury with leather upholstery, heated/ventilated front seats, dual-zone automatic climate control, an 8-inch touchscreen infotainment system, and push-button start.
  • King Ranch: Embraces a Western theme with unique interior and exterior styling, premium leather, heated rear seats, and a Bang & Olufsen sound system.

  • Platinum: The top-tier luxury trim, featuring unique grille designs, premium leather, power-deployable running boards, and advanced safety features like blind-spot monitoring.

Depending on the trim and optional packages, you might also find features like a panoramic sunroof, adaptive cruise control, a 360-degree camera system, and integrated trailer brake controllers.

Smart Shopping: What to Look For When Buying

When searching for a 2015 Ford F-150 for sale, a thorough inspection is paramount, especially given its unique construction:

  • Pre-Purchase Inspection (PPI): This is non-negotiable. Have an independent mechanic, ideally one familiar with aluminum body repairs, inspect the truck thoroughly. They can identify issues you might miss.
  • Accident History: Obtain a vehicle history report (CarFax, AutoCheck). Pay close attention to any reported accidents. While aluminum repairs are common now, ensure they were done by a certified shop. Misaligned panels or poor paint matching can be red flags.
  • Aluminum Body Check: Look for dents, dings, and scratches. While aluminum is strong, it can dent differently than steel. Check for signs of corrosion, particularly where different metals meet (e.g., steel frame to aluminum body mount points).
  • Frame Integrity: Despite the aluminum body, the frame is still high-strength steel. Inspect for rust, bends, or cracks, especially if the truck was used for heavy towing or off-roading.
  • Maintenance Records: A well-maintained truck is a happy truck. Ask for service records to ensure regular oil changes, transmission fluid flushes, and other preventative maintenance.
  • Common Issues: Research common issues for the 2015 F-150, such as potential cam phaser issues on EcoBoost engines (though less common on 2015 models than earlier ones), IWE (Integrated Wheel End) actuator problems for 4×4 models, and possible door latch freezing issues in cold climates (addressed by recalls).

Understanding the Aluminum Body: Durability and Repairs

The aluminum body was a significant innovation, and it’s essential to understand its implications:

  • Durability: Aluminum is highly resistant to rust and corrosion, a major advantage over steel. It’s also remarkably strong, designed to withstand impacts and everyday use.
  • Repairs: While early concerns existed, the automotive industry has largely adapted. Many body shops are now certified to repair aluminum vehicles, though specialized equipment and training are often required. This can lead to slightly higher repair costs for bodywork compared to steel, but the rust resistance often offsets this in the long run. Always ensure repairs are done by Ford-certified aluminum repair shops.

2015 Ford F-150 Trucks For Sale: Estimated Price Guide

Prices for a used 2015 Ford F-150 can vary significantly based on trim level, mileage, condition, engine, and geographical location. The following table provides a general estimate:

Trim Level Engine Option Average Price Range (USD) Key Features (Highlights)
XL 3.5L V6, 2.7L EcoBoost $12,000 – $18,000 Basic work truck, vinyl/cloth seats, AC, AM/FM radio
XLT All options $15,000 – $22,000 Chrome accents, power windows/locks, SYNC available
Lariat All options $18,000 – $28,000 Leather, heated/ventilated seats, 8" touchscreen, dual-zone AC
King Ranch 3.5L EcoBoost, 5.0L V8 $22,000 – $32,000 Premium leather, unique styling, heated rear seats
Platinum 3.5L EcoBoost, 5.0L V8 $25,000 – $35,000+ Highest luxury, advanced safety, power running boards, premium sound

Note: These are estimated ranges for trucks in good condition with average mileage (approx. 100,000-150,000 miles). Lower mileage or exceptional condition may command higher prices, while higher mileage or cosmetic/mechanical issues will result in lower prices.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q1: Is the aluminum body of the 2015 F-150 durable?
A1: Yes, the high-strength, military-grade aluminum alloy is incredibly durable and resistant to rust. It’s designed to withstand daily use and impacts effectively.

Q2: Which engine is best for towing?
A2: For maximum towing capability, the 3.5L EcoBoost V6 is generally considered the best, offering up to 12,200 pounds of towing capacity. The 5.0L V8 is also an excellent choice for heavy hauling.

Q3: What’s considered good mileage for a used 2015 F-150?
A3: For a 2015 model, anything under 100,000-120,000 miles is generally considered good mileage. With proper maintenance, these trucks can easily exceed 200,000 miles.

Q4: Are parts for the aluminum body more expensive or harder to find?
A4: While some specialized body panels might be slightly more expensive than steel equivalents, parts are readily available through Ford and aftermarket suppliers. Most common mechanical parts are the same as steel-bodied trucks.

Q5: How does the 2015 F-150 compare to its competitors from the same year?
A5: The 2015 F-150 generally offers superior fuel economy and higher payload/towing capacities due to its lighter aluminum body. Its interior was also considered more modern and refined than many competitors at the time.
